Q. Stress Testing after Myocardial Infraction?
Many post infarction deaths are sudden and occur with in the first 6 months after infarction. Exercise testing from 10 days to weeks after an MI is an efficient and established way to detect those at high risk. Although the risks of doing exercise testing have probably been underreported, at this point it seems reasonably safe. The post MI stress test, then, emerged to provide us with a means of selecting patients at high risk among those who are asymptomatic and have uncomplicated convalescence, permitting the implementation of aggressive management that might reduce mortality and morbidity. Stratification of patients soon after an MI with exercise stress testing offers several other benefits. Exercise testing defines the patients functional cardiac capacity by which activity level and rehabilitation can be rationally prescribed. It provides a safe basis to advised patients regarding return to normal activities and work. The major determinant of risk is probably patient selection.
